1990 Johnson 70 HP with VRO, warning horn sound constantly

Ran up the old Johnson the other day and the warning horn started a constant warning. Shut down and waited, then tried again when cool. The warning horn came on immediately. Now, several days later when you turn the ignition on, it continually wails. I disconnected the heated sending unit at the head, but still continues to wail. Disconnect the temp sensor wire, VRO harness connector, remote oil tank tan lead, or black lead with bullet connector. Key on horn continually sounds, horn is bad or tan wire from engine to control is grounded.

My '86 Evinrude had the constant horn as well, but it wasn't overheating. Just had to keep disconnecting things (temp sensors, low oil, etc) until the horn stopped to find the source. In my case, the low oil sensor in the remote oil tank had gone wonky.

Since I regularly check and top up the oil, I felt comfortable just disconnecting the low oil sensor wire. Problem solved.

Most of the time you will find that whenever the warning horn sounds continuously or gives off wierd sounds, the electronics inside the oil tank pickup assembly are flakey.

You just disconnect the wiring from the oil tank to the motor and visually check on the oil level whenever you gas up.

As far as I know if you are not running oil through the VRO pump and just using the gas side of it then the oil flow alarm must be disconnected otherwise it will give a no oil alarm as it is still expecting oil flow but not getting any. This may or may not be the case for your motor. I am giving you the scenario I had with a 1985 140hp VRO
